The JEE Advanced 2025 results were announced on June 2 by IIT Kanpur. Rajit Gupta from the IIT Delhi zone secured All India Rank 1 with 332 marks. Over 54,000 candidates qualified out of 1.8 lakh participants. Final answer keys and scorecards are available at jeeadv.ac.in. JoSAA counselling for IIT admissions commences today, June 3..
The JEE Advanced 2025 result link was activated at jeeadv.ac.in and candidates can download their JEE Advanced 2025 scorecard using their JEE Advanced roll number/application number, date of birth and registered phone number.
The JEE Advanced scorecard will have details like the qualifying status, marks in each subject and the aggregate marks, CRL rank and the category rank.
To qualify for the JEE Advanced exam candidates will have to pass each subject individually and also have to surpass the minimum aggregate marks needed. IIT Madras has also declared the JEE Advanced 2025 qualifying cutoff with the result itself.

IIT Madras has announced the minimum marks needed to qualify the JEE Advanced exam. The qualifying marks will be applicable subject-wise and in aggregate. Only those candidates who will qualify the JEE Advanced cutoff 2024 will be ranked in the JEE Advanced rank list and will be eligible for IIT admissions. The cutoff marks will be available with the result.
| Rank List | Minimum marks in each subject | Minimum aggregate marks out of 360 |
|---|---|---|
| Common rank list (CRL) | 10.0 | 109 |
| GEN-EWS rank list | 9.0 | 98 |
| OBC-NCL rank list | 9.0 | 98 |
| SC rank list | 5.0 | 54 |
| ST rank list | 5.0 | 54 |
| Common-PwD rank list (CRL-PwD) | 5.0 | 54 |
| GEN-EWS-PwD rank list | 5.0 | 54 |
| OBC-NCL-PwD rank list | 5.0 | 54 |
| SC-PwD rank list | 5.0 | 54 |
| ST-PwD rank list | 5.0 | 54 |
| Preparatory course rank lists | 2.0 | 27 |

You can check your result by visiting the official JEE Advanced website and logging in with your registration number, date of birth, and mobile number.
To check your result, you need your JEE Advanced registration number, date of birth, and the registered mobile number.
The result will include details such as your name, roll number, category, subject-wise marks, total marks, and All India Rank (AIR).
In case you forget your registration number, you can retrieve it by clicking on the 'Forgot Registration Number' link on the official result page and following the instructions provided.
